The Real Cost Behind the Free Chip

Consider Fortunica’s promise of a £50 free chip. The fine print demands a 30× wagering requirement, meaning you must generate £1,500 in bet volume before touching any cash. If you play a 5‑coin Starburst line at £0.20 per spin, that’s 250 spins just to clear the condition – roughly 2.5 hours of continuous play.
